Viatris initiates dividend

Viatris Inc. (VTRS) will start paying a quarterly dividend of 11 cents per share. The company's Board of Directors declared a quarterly dividend of eleven cents ($0.11) for each issued and outstanding share of the company's common stock.

The dividend is payable on June 26, 2021 to stockholders of record at the close of business on May 24, 2021. The annual dividend of $0.44 per share yields approximately 2.9% at a stock price of $15 for VTRS. The ex-dividend date for this inaugural quarterly dividend is May 21, 2021.

Sanjeev Narula, Chief Financial Officer, stated: "I am pleased with our strong execution in the quarter and our focused delivery of our financial commitments, including the declaration of our inaugural quarterly dividend and the enhanced disclosures with which we are reporting our results. During the first quarter, we generated $799 million of free cash flow, primarily driven by solid net cash provided by operating activities and the timing of spend. We remain focused on our capital allocation priorities and maintaining our investment grade credit rating."

Viatris Inc., formerly Upjohn Inc., is a healthcare company. Viatris is specialized in delivering medicines to patients in countries and territories worldwide. It provides access to medicines, advance sustainable operations, develop solutions and leverage it's specializatiin to connect people to products and services through it's Global Healthcare Gateway. The company's portfolio comprises of more than 1,400 molecules across a wide range of therapeutic areas, spanning both non-communicable and infectious diseases, global brands, complex generic and branded medicines, portfolio of biosimilars and a variety of over-the-counter consumer products. It produces medicines for patients across a broad range of therapeutic areas, spanning both noncommunicable and infectious diseases, which include cardiovascular, oncology, immunology, women’s healthcare, diabetes and metabolism, gastroenterology, respiratory and allergy and dermatology. Viatris initiated a quarterly dividend in 2021.
